Barnaby
I have discussed this issue with Arianna. We have decided to leave the 
historical interface as is, and do not fix any (non obvious) bug. Our plan is 
to design a proper historical data drill down, and the historical interface was 
not designed well enough for this as it was just a simple way of looking at 
past data. This drill-down facility will be integrated in the next ntopng 
version.

Regards Luca
